open in viewerThe Major Qualifying Project “Controlling Heat Transfer Through Existing Windows” focused on the research and analysis of how heat transfer occurs through windows, and how and why modern technologies seek to lessen this heat transfer. From the literature review, new methods to limit heat transfer through existing windows were created. Additionally, a manufacturing process and testing procedure was outlined for a window pane gas replacement.
